Context: Ardenfell line margins slipped three points over two quarters. Drivers: input steel costs, aggressive discounting at the Westmoor branch, and a stale price book. Proposal: uplift list prices four percent, tighten discount authority to regional level, sunset the two lowest-margin SKUs. Risk: volume loss at Halverton accounts, estimated under two percent. Decision requested at Thursday's review. Modelling assumptions are in the appendix pack. The commercial reasoning leadership wants kept close is noted directly below.

board note of tajop-yajof: The finance team signed off on a budget of $77.6 million for Project Pramir.

The Inkwheel service is our printer-spooler microservice: it accepts render jobs from upstream apps, queues them per site, and dispatches to the on-prem print agents. New team members should understand two invariants before touching it — jobs are never reordered within a site queue, and agent acknowledgments are required before a job is marked complete. Architecture diagrams, queue semantics, and local setup instructions are collected on the page below.

wiki page, bagef-yajof: https://sentry.sivrelcloud.corp/board

# Fareforge rules engine — env config
# Hey future maintainer: this file drives the shipping-fee rules engine.
# RULES_REFRESH_SECONDS controls how often we pull new fee tables; keep it
# above 60 or the upstream rate-limits us. FEE_ROUNDING=bankers unless
# finance says otherwise. The rules API also needs its credential set here,
# and it belongs on the very next line:

sealed setting: LEDGER_TOKEN20=6148d35bbb480b0ab79e

## Releases

Quick note for the sync: GarageGlance v2.4 ships the occupancy feed for the Marlowe Street deck, now polling sensors every 30 seconds instead of two minutes. Counts should stop drifting during rush hour. Tag releases off `main`, run the feed smoke test, and ping Tova if the diff looks weird. All release artifacts must be verified against the key below.

signing key of tahog-tajog = bky6_QV8tna

## Step 2: Load test config

Run the Gallowick load harness against the staging checkout only. Set TARGET_ENV=staging and VUSERS=200 in harness.env. Ramp over five minutes; the payment stub at Bramford rejects bursts. Reviewer: confirm the harness never points at production. Results post to the Kestrel dashboard automatically. The harness authenticates to Kestrel with a token set on the next line:

vault entry, fadup-tagag: RELAY_SECRET8=2fd92179